What Are Crow’s Feet?
Crow’s feet are the fine lines that appear at the outer corners of your eyes. They start as dynamic wrinkles, which means they only show up when you smile, laugh, or squint. Over time, they can become static, hanging around even when your face is at rest. The great thing about mild crow’s feet? You’re catching them early, and a good routine can keep them in check!
What Causes Mild Crow’s Feet?
Here’s why those tiny lines might be starting to make their debut:
Facial Movements: Repeated motions like smiling or squinting create dynamic wrinkles.
Thin Skin Around the Eyes: The skin here is delicate and more prone to creasing.
Dehydration: Lack of hydration can make fine lines more visible.
Sun Exposure: UV rays break down collagen and elastin, accelerating aging.
Lifestyle Factors: Poor sleep, smoking, or a lack of SPF can contribute to early signs of aging.

Professional Treatments for Mild Crow’s Feet
If you’re looking to amplify your results, professional treatments can give you that extra glow while keeping your crow’s feet at bay:
Botox (Optional for Prevention)
Why It Helps: In small doses, Botox can relax the muscles around the eyes to prevent dynamic wrinkles from turning into static ones.
Best For: Early signs of crow’s feet that deepen when you smile or squint.
Chemical Peels for the Eye Area
Why It Helps: Gently resurfaces the skin, reducing fine lines and improving texture.
Best For: Brightening and smoothing the outer corners of your eyes.
Ultrasound or Radiofrequency Therapy
Why It Helps: Non-invasive treatments stimulate collagen production to firm the skin and reduce fine lines.
Best For: Mild to moderate skin laxity around the eyes.
LED Red Light Therapy
Why It Helps: Boosts collagen production and smooths fine lines over time.
Best For: At-home or in-office care to enhance your routine.
